Each TIFF file is a full cell volume of 50 planes, with isotropic resolution of 330nm, each .zip file is an independent replicate with at least 1 or 2 cells analyzed for 3D tracking of cytoplasmic foci with 500 time stamps. These data correspond to Supplementary Movie 5 and analysis of these movies provided data presented in Figure 3 and Supplementary Figure 4.</div><div><br></div><div>Supplementary Movie 5: A549 GFP-Rab11A cells under latrunculin A treatment. </div><div><br></div><div>Figure 3: Motion Dynamics of Rab11A under the effect of cytoskeletal depolymerizing drugs.</div><div><br></div><div>Supplementary Figure 4: Impact of skeletal depolymerizing drugs on the transport of Rab11A.</div>
